package org.apache.clerezza.rdf.jena.storage;
import java.lang.ref.WeakReference;
import java.util.Collection;
import java.util.HashMap;
import java.util.HashSet;
import java.util.Map;
import java.util.Set;
import java.util.WeakHashMap;
import org.wymiwyg.commons.util.collections.BidiMap;
/**
* Like a WeakHashMap but Bidirectional. Only weak references are kept to the
* key
*
* @author reto
*
*/
public class WeakBidiMap<K, V> implements BidiMap<K, V> {
private final Map<K, V> forward = new WeakHashMap<K, V>();
private final Map<V, WeakReference<K>> backward = new HashMap<V, WeakReference<K>>();
public WeakBidiMap() {
super();
}
@Override
public K getKey(V value) {
WeakReference<K> ref = backward.get(value);
if (ref == null) {
return null;
}
return ref.get();
}
@Override
public int size() {
return forward.size();
}
@Override
public boolean isEmpty() {
return forward.isEmpty();
}
@Override
public boolean containsKey(Object key) {
return forward.containsKey(key);
}
@Override
public boolean containsValue(Object value) {
return values().contains(value);
}
@Override
public V get(Object key) {
return forward.get(key);
}
@Override
public V put(K key, V value) {
//remove possible existing with same value
WeakReference<K> ref = backward.get(value);
if (ref != null) {
K oldKey = ref.get();
if (oldKey != null) {
forward.remove(oldKey);
}
}
if (forward.containsKey(key)) {
V oldValue = forward.get(key);
backward.remove(oldValue);
}
backward.put(value, new WeakReference<K>(key));
return forward.put(key, value);
}
@Override
public V remove(Object key) {
V value = forward.remove(key);
backward.remove(value);
return value;
}
@Override
public void putAll(Map<? extends K, ? extends V> m) {
for (Entry<? extends K, ? extends V> entry : m.entrySet()) {
put(entry.getKey(), entry.getValue());
}
}
@Override
public void clear() {
forward.clear();
backward.clear();
}
@Override
public Set<K> keySet() {
return forward.keySet();
}
@Override
public Collection<V> values() {
return backward.keySet();
}
@Override
public Set<Entry<K, V>> entrySet() {
return forward.entrySet();
}
public BidiMap<V, K> inverse() {
return new BidiMap<V,K>() {
@Override
public V getKey(K v) {
return WeakBidiMap.this.get(v);
}
@Override
public BidiMap<K, V> inverse() {
return WeakBidiMap.this;
}
@Override
public int size() {
return WeakBidiMap.this.size();
}
@Override
public boolean isEmpty() {
return WeakBidiMap.this.isEmpty();
}
@Override
public boolean containsKey(Object o) {
return WeakBidiMap.this.containsValue(o);
}
@Override
public boolean containsValue(Object o) {
return WeakBidiMap.this.containsKey(o);
}
@Override
public K get(Object o) {
try {
return WeakBidiMap.this.getKey((V)o);
} catch (ClassCastException e) {
return null;
}
}
@Override
public K put(V k, K v) {
K origValue = get(k);
WeakBidiMap.this.put(v, k);
return origValue;
}
@Override
public K remove(Object o) {
K key = get(o);
if (key != null) {
WeakBidiMap.this.remove(key);
}
return key;
}
@Override
public void putAll(Map<? extends V, ? extends K> map) {
for (Entry<? extends V, ? extends K> entry : map.entrySet()) {
put(entry.getKey(), entry.getValue());
}
}
@Override
public void clear() {
WeakBidiMap.this.clear();
}
@Override
public Set<V> keySet() {
return (Set<V>) WeakBidiMap.this.values();
}
@Override
public Collection<K> values() {
return WeakBidiMap.this.keySet();
}
@Override
public Set<Entry<V, K>> entrySet() {
Set<Entry<V, K>> result = new HashSet<Entry<V, K>>();
for (final Entry<K, V> e: WeakBidiMap.this.entrySet()) {
result.add(new Entry<V, K>() {
@Override
public V getKey() {
return e.getValue();
}
@Override
public K getValue() {
return e.getKey();
}
@Override
public K setValue(K v) {
throw new UnsupportedOperationException("Not supported.");
}
});
}
return result;
}
};
}
}
